Trump Isn't Just Trolling Canada. He's Pushing It Apart
The political pancake breakfast is one of the longstanding traditions of the Calgary Stampede, Alberta's annual rodeo and fair. Members of the province's governing United Conservative Party hosted one on July 2, the day after Canada Day. The far-right premier of the province, Danielle Smith, kitted out in Lone Star cowboy boots, a Stetson hat and a Texas Longhorn bolo tie, popped in. It was hard not to read the outfit as a conscious nod to Canada's erstwhile friends south of the border, because President Trump, MAGA and the United States are unmistakable strands of the conversation in Alberta...
